Frequently Asked Questions

What is the population and demographic makeup of Plano Independent?

The total population of Plano Independent is approximately 370,993. The largest age group is 35-64 year olds. This demographic data is sourced from the U.S. Census Bureau.

Do more people rent or own homes in Plano Independent?

The housing market in Plano Independent is predominantly driven by homeowners, with 54% of housing units being owner-occupied and 46% being renter-occupied.

What is the education level of residents in Plano Independent?

In Plano Independent, approximately 36% of adult residents hold a bachelor's degree or higher. Additionally, 18% of the population holds a master's degree or higher. This indicates the local educational attainment compared to state and national averages.
